This role is based in Universal City, California, and reports to the Vice President of In-Theater Marketing. The Manager oversees projects with domestic exhibitors and manages campaign execution—translating marketing strategy into exhibitor marketing programs—while maintaining a diverse set of relationships.

We work across all Universal Pictures and Focus Features titles, collaborating with multiple disciplines within the Universal Filmed Entertainment Group’s Marketing Department and partnering closely with exhibitors on in-theater marketing program executions.

Essential Responsibilities

Attend internal meetings and summarize opportunities and next steps for the in-theater marketing team

Manage projects and provide daily updates to team members on campaign progress and in-theater initiatives

Lead select projects related to film titles across Universal Pictures and Focus Features

Build, update, and finalize in-theater campaign project calendars, tracking documents, reports, and presentations

Execute exhibitor partnerships and in-theater marketing campaigns based on goals, strategy, and budget

Manage relationships with exhibition partners and pitch marketing concepts to identify opportunities and confirm programs

Collaborate with Marketing teams—Creative, Publicity, Brand, International, Digital and Experiential

Provide support in building decks and demonstrate strong presentation skills

Ability to analyze in-theater opportunities and experiential executions

Track and oversee progress of global in-theater marketing assets and opportunities

Manage workflows and project status between domestic and international stakeholders

Lead cinema partnerships with food and beverage companies and other partners in the exhibition space
